Lancaster High School held its end-of-year athletic picnic last Wednesday. Student-athletes on all junior varsity and varsity teams were recognized. Additionally, two team trophies were awarded for each varsity sport. The recipients were selected by their coaches.
Fall sports
Martez Davis was named the defensive player of the year and Calvin “Charlie” Henderson the offensive player of the year for varsity football.
Cross country coaches chose Leanne Nguyen and Domonique Veney as most valuable players (MVPs) of the girls and boys teams, respectively. De’Avion Harding was named the rookie of the year.
Maddie Davis was named the MVP on the varsity volleyball team and Frannie Wilson was given the leadership award.
For golf, Sheridan Ford was named the team’s MVP, while Jacob Hudnall received the coach’s award.
